Output 51afc842644f5073e58ac406274e875d86fd3fef2af960fe62aca847e1c97c32:1

value
22065952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ba406183fe4e45049514c5046c785bb4eb96b1 OP_EQUAL
address
3LoxGciP93U9CtoKo3y4aZAfGiqjNSbJtC
transaction
51afc842644f5073e58ac406274e875d86fd3fef2af960fe62aca847e1c97c32
spent
true